NEED TO KNOW:
Score: LaGrange 7; Piedmont 6
Records: Piedmont, 24-10 (CCS 10-3); LaGrange 16-15 (CCS 5-8)
LAGRANGE, GA. - The Piedmont baseball team fell in extra innings to the in-state foe, LaGrange, by a final of 7-6 in 11 innings.
Piedmont opened the game with an early 5-1 lead but failed to add on throughout the contest, allowing LaGrange to get back into the game.
The Lions offense was strong early on, with three runs in the first from strong and smart base running and a Ben Connelly two-RBI double in the second. The offense, however, was stifled for the remainder of the contest, scoring just one more run from a Cruz Mullinix RBI single.
Andrew Misirly went seven innings and entered the eighth with a 6-3 lead. Misirly ran into trouble, and with two on, the Lions went to Luke Manry. Manry could not stop the Panther rally, allowing two to score, cutting the Piedmont lead to one.
With a one-run contest. Misirly came back out for the ninth and recorded the first two outs with ease. LaGrange, down to its final out, struck for three straight singles, tying the game and sending it to extra innings.
Both sides remained scoreless through the tenth until the eleventh where LaGrange loaded the bases and brought home the winning run on a hit by pitch.
